بتاريخ: 20 مارس 200719 سنة comment_94475 السلام عليكم اخوانيفي السابق كنت استخدم 6i وكنت عندما اريد تسجيل اسم الجهاز الذي استخدمه الجهاز في الحفو او التعديل كان فيه متغير معروف لدى الجميع وهو terminal := userenv('TERMINAL'); وكان يقوم بحفظ اسم الجهاز الذي قام المستخدم بالتعديل منه.. الؤال الان لما وضعت الفورمز الجديدة على سيرفر وحاولت آخذ اسم الجهاز كما كنت اعمل بالسابق اكتشفت انه يقوم بحفظ اسم السيرفر ولا يقوم بحفظ اسم جهاز الشخص الذي قام بالتعديل ماهي الطريقة المفترض استخدامها لحل هذه المشكلة وشكرا للجميع سلفا تقديم بلاغ
بتاريخ: 21 مارس 200719 سنة comment_94539 السلام عليكم ورحمة الله و بركاته أخي الكريم يمكنك ذلك عن طريق استخدام الWEBUTILفهناك باكيدج اسمها WEBUTIL_CLIENTINFO بها فانكشن اسمها GET_HOST_NAME ستقوم بارجاع اسم الجهاز الخاص بالكلينت و ايضا في نفس الباكيدج هناك وظائف اخري تقوم بارجاع العديد من المعلومات الأخري مثل رقم الاي بي و تاريخ الجهاز و لغة الجهاز و غيرها من المعلومات المفيدة اذا كنت قد قمت بتسطيب الWEBUTILفيمكنك استدخامها مباشرة اما اذا لم تكن قمت بذلك فهناك العديد من المواضيع في المنتدي تتحدث عن ذلك و ايضا ستجد كل ما تحتاجه لتسطيبها في منتدي أكواد الديفلوبر قسم الTOOLSو هي اخر صدار مع تمنياتي بالتوفيق تقديم بلاغ
انضم إلى المناقشة
يمكنك المشاركة الآن والتسجيل لاحقاً. إذا كان لديك حساب, سجل دخولك الآن لتقوم بالمشاركة من خلال حسابك.